	*{
			padding:0px;
			margin:0px;
		}
		
		#canvasdiv
		{
			position:absolute;
			left:265px;
			
			border:1px solid blue;
			background-color: black;
			overflow-y: auto;
		}
		#maincanvasdiv
		{
			position:relative;
			border:1px solid gray; 
			
		}
		
		
		#sidediv
		{
			position:absolute;
			background-color:green;
			
			border:1px solid gray;
			height:auto;
			width:270px;
		}
		.dialogbox
		{
			
			border:5px solid #8467D7;
			border-radius: 5;
			
		}
		#PIDdialog
		{
			
		}
		
table {
    left: -18px;
    position: relative;
    top: -8px;
}
		#innerPIDdialog
		{
			position:relative;
			left:3px;
			height:150px;
			width:300px;
			
			border:1px solid black;
			border-radius:10;
		}
		
		.btn
		{
			width:75px;
			height:30px;
			
			font-weight: bold;
			border-radius:5px; 
		}
		
		#configbtn
		{
			position:relative;
			left:60px;
			width:140px;
			height:30px;
			
			font-weight: bold;
			border-radius:5px; 
		}
		
		#pControl
		{
			position:absolute;
			left:340px;
			top:60px;
			width:240px;
			border:1px solid black;
			border-radius:3px;
		}
		.innerControls
		{
			position:relative;
			left:10px;
		}
		.source
		{
			position:relative;
			left : 80px;
		}
